Start: ASAP Duties/Scope: Our client is looking for a mid/sr level structural engineer to work onsite and help ... Nettet15. mar. 2024 · There are 2 types of beam end joins: square-off and mitre. Use the Beam/Column Joins tool to adjust both by removing or applying the visible cutback of the beams. If two co-planar beams of the same family and type without cross-sectional rotation in a join are not cutback, the join becomes a mitre join as illustrated. Facebook.
